Step 1: Initial Assessment

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of your property to find out the extent of the damage and identify any potential hazards. We'll work quickly to identify the source of the water and develop a plan to extract it safely and efficiently. This initial assessment will also help us find out the best course of action for your specific situation.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using advanced equipment and techniques, our team will extract the water from your property, reducing downtime and disruption to your business. We'll work efficiently to get the water out and prevent further damage from occurring. This may involve using truck-mounted extractors, wet vacuums, or other specialized equipment to remove water from carpets, upholstery, and other materials.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will focus on drying and dehumidifying your property to prevent mold growth and reduce the risk of secondary damage. We'll use specialized equipment to dry your property and prevent moisture buildup, which can lead to costly repairs and health hazards. This may involve using dehumidifiers, air movers, and other equipment to speed up the drying process.

Commercial Water Extraction v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water leak in a home Yes No DIY methods can be effective for small leaks, but call a pro for larger issues.
Commercial property with extensive water damage No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ed for large-scale water damage restoration.
Water damage from a burst pipe in a commercial kitchen No Yes Food safety and health regulations need professional water damage restoration in commercial kitchens.
Water damage from a flooded basement in a home No Yes Professional equipment and expertise are needed to prevent mold growth and structural damage.
Water damage from a leaky roof in a commercial property No Yes Professional water damage restoration is needed to prevent further damage and ensure building integrity.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Assessment and Water Extraction $500 - $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 - $5,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ed
Cleaning and Restoration $2,000 - $10,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ials needed
Commercial Water Extraction (full-service) $3,000 - $15,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ment, and materials needed
